SWMM模型全过程融入海绵城市规划的研究--以济南市某新区为例

目前防洪排涝规划多推行"海绵城市"弹性雨洪管理思路,并利用先进的模型技术手段对规划方案进行模拟分析,本文以济南市某新区为研究对象,将SWMM模型全过程、多层次的融入海绵城市规划设计方案中,将模型运用到新区排水标准、LID设施、雨水管网、土地格局、蓄滞洪区、生态河道断面等方面研究中,将各个层次的内容整合到统一的SWMM模型中,从更为综合、系统的角度,优化海绵城市方案,提高方案的科学合理性.结果表明,SWMM模型进行现状评估和规划校核,可优化该新区河道和蓄滞洪区整治布局方案;该新区总体上应多按照"Impervious to pervious"的土地布局模式,以此来最大限度削减雨水径流;该新区防洪排涝标准与市政排水重现期之间存在转换关系和经验公式;可借助统一的SWMM模型搭建该新区海绵系统管理平台,实现局部方案和区域方案的协调统一性,实现水力系统和水质系统的统一管理.
